The DJI Enterprise event is now over, and the drone giant has launched a host of new products – namely the DJI Matrice drone family, consisting of the DJI M30 and DJI M30T, along with the new flagship RC Plus controller and DJI Dock.

It has been rumoured from DroneDJ that DJI is likely to launch a new drone, new controller, and possibly a drone nest. 

The controller showed up in the FCC’s database, giving insight into the RC Plus’ features and specs. Apparently, it was expected that this controller would be announced alongside DJI’s Agras agriculture drones, but it likely won’t now that a new drone has been leaked to be coming out instead.

This is a new generation of drone that is able to help crew get closer to the danger without boots leaving the ground.

These new drones are equipped with a laser rangefinder that are able to give you the precise coronadites of object of up to 1,200ft away.

It is IP55 rated, the M30 can be launched in very heavy rainfall, can fly in extreme temperatures from -20 to 50C and fly up to 7000 metres above sea level

and it can achieve a top speed of up to 50MPH!- that is lighting fast for a drone this "big"

when you are airborne you can have smooth video transmission and great control of up to 15km away from your position thanks to is quad-antenna design and 4G connectivity 

Sensors for the drone are the same as the M300 has, 6 directional sensing and positioning, which can detect object up to 36 metres away and bring the M30 to a direct stop.

M30 is now equipped with a improved low-light FPV camera to offer better night performance than the previous model. 

The M30 also features new batteries, TB30 - tow of these batteries can give you 41 minutes of flight time, they are hot-swappable, so you can change in a fresh pair - without having to turn the drone off.

DJI have acknowledged the difficulty of their enterprise drone batteries, so with each purchase of the M30 will be included two batteries along with a briefcase style charging station which can charge up to 4 batteries, 1 pair at a time to 90% in 30 minutes.

It features a high-definition widescreen, to give you more information at the palm of your hands, it feature two removable antennas that can communication with the M30 up to 15km away.

The RC is now IP54 ingress protected and can be used in operating temperatures of -20 to 50C
